What Is Dark Soy Sauce

Soy sauce is a dark brown healthy condiment invented by Chinese, a sauce made by fermenting soybeans. Dark soy sauce is aged from light soy sauce and has a distinct and delicate flavor with a thick texture. It is made up of soybeans (fermented, grains, and water and often mixed with molasses or caramel and cornstarch. A perfect seasoning for every meal!

Gluten-Free Dark Soy Sauce Recipe

Method

  1. Add Kikkoman gluten-free soy sauce in a small pan.
  2. Now add dark brown sugar and mix it well. Bring the mixture to boil over medium to high heat.
  3. Add in rice flour or cornstarch mixture and stir occasionally.
  4. Let the mixture cook for five minutes at low heat until reach desired syrupy consistency. Don’t overcook as it will thicken more after cooling.
  5. Once cooled down at room temperature, store in a clean air-tight container in the refrigerator.
